Output 291da58a53854da7b787f9e6bc33e19d32df279792f99203260c176966a392e0:0

value
10588222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40fc8741b736faa2ae2e35653f0691c25c602ff2 OP_EQUAL
address
MDpmzgekDMJi1MbCn1iJr5MhDppWR3f1cN
transaction
291da58a53854da7b787f9e6bc33e19d32df279792f99203260c176966a392e0
spent
true